One of the most significant changes in 2025 is the increasing emphasis on incorporating Agile principles into traditional project management methodologies such as PRINCE2. This hybrid approach, known as PRINCE2 Agile, aims to combine the structured framework of PRINCE2 with the flexibility and adaptability of Agile practices. This integration allows project teams to respond more effectively to changing requirements and deliver value to stakeholders in a more efficient manner.


In terms of cost trends, this blending of methodologies has led to a greater focus on iterative budgeting and forecasting. Instead of relying on a fixed budget at the outset of a project, teams are encouraged to regularly review and adjust their financial plans based on the evolving needs of the project. This iterative approach not only helps to reduce the risk of cost overruns but also ensures that resources are allocated more effectively throughout the project lifecycle.


Another key trend for 2025 is the increasing use of data analytics and predictive modelling to forecast project costs more accurately. By harnessing the power of data, project managers can identify potential cost risks early on and take proactive measures to mitigate them. This proactive approach can help to prevent budget overruns and ensure that projects are delivered on time and within budget.
